在数字浪潮席卷全球的今天,区块链技术作为一项颠覆性的创新,正逐步改变着我们对数据、价值乃至互联网本身的认知,在众多区块链平台中,以太坊(Ethereum)无疑占据着举足轻重的地位,而百度百科,作为中文互联网最大的知识分享平台,也为我们理解以太坊这一复杂概念提供了系统性的入口,本文将以“百度百科以太坊”为线索,深入探讨以太坊的核心概念、技术原理、应用生态及其深远影响。

以太坊是什么?—— 百度百科中的基础定义

根据百度百科的解释,以太坊是一个开源的、有公共区块链支持的分布式计算平台,它通过其加密货币以太币(Ether, ETH)提供去中心化的虚拟机(Ethereum Virtual Machine, EVM)来处理点对点合约,如果说比特币主要解决了“数字货币”的去中心化发行与交易问题,那么以太坊则更进一步,旨在构建一个“去中心化的互联网”或“世界计算机”。

百度百科通常会明确以太坊的几个关键属性:

  1. 开源:其底层代码是公开的,任何人都可以查看、使用和贡献。
  2. 区块链:它基于区块链技术,确保了数据的安全、透明和不可篡改。
  3. 智能合约:这是以太坊最核心的创新之一,它是在区块链上运行的自动执行的程序,当预设条件满足时,合约会自动执行约定的条款,无需第三方干预。
  4. 去中心化应用(DApps):以太坊为开发者提供了构建和部署去中心化应用的平台,这些应用运行在以太坊网络上,不受单一实体控制。

以太坊的核心技术原理—— 百度百科解析的技术基石

百度百科会详细阐述以太坊实现其功能所依赖的关键技术:

  1. 区块链与共识机制:以太坊借鉴了比特币的区块链思想,但其数据结构更为灵活,不仅能记录交易,还能记录状态变化和智能合约代码,早期的以太坊采用工作量证明(PoW)机制,如比特币一样通过挖矿来保证网络安全和达成共识,为了提升效率和可扩展性,以太坊正在积极向权益证明(PoS)机制过渡,其“合并”(The Merge)事件标志着这一重大转变的完成,大幅降低了能源消耗。

  2. 智能合约(Smart Contract):这是以太坊的灵魂,百度百科会解释,智能合约是一种以计算机代码形式编写的协议,它们存储在以太坊区块链上,能够自动执行、强制执行或促进谈判合同的谈判,开发者可以使用Solidity等特定编程语言在以太坊上编写智能合约,这些合约一旦部署,就无法被篡改,其执行结果由整个网络共同见证。

  3. 随机配图